Flower store ‘Blossoms’ on MainBy John R. PulliamGalesburg.com

Galesburg, IL — It’s safe to say that business will soon be blooming at Blossoms, 138 E. Main St., the new flower shop opening in the former World Wide Travel building. Jennifer Briggs, manager/designer, and David Graf-lund, another designer, bring more than 70 years of combined experience to the business.

The hope is that the store, owned by Chad Goff, will open early this week.

“Right now we’re shooting for Monday, but we’re probably not going to know that until Saturday night,” Goff said.

The building, inside and out, fits in with the current rebirth of downtown. The facade was redone when John and Judy Schlaf owned World Wide Travel. The interior features exposed brick walls, a black tin ceiling and a number of other touches, such as an amazing credenza in the front of the store, as well as a unique counter made by Craig Hilman.

The counter was constructed with barn boards and plywood, which has been treated to look like something much more elegant. The “primitive” design of the lower portion, including cornices, fits well with an interior that, in turn, is appropriate with the growth of small, independent businesses downtown.

Briggs said they were shooting for a “homespun, comfortable atmosphere,” including the couch in the middle of the store.

“You’re not going to find that in many flower shops,” she said. “We just want people to be comfortable.”
